Job Description: The Occupational Therapist is an integral member of the Saskatchewan Health Authority (SHA) team. The Occupational Therapist participates in an interdisciplinary team approach that ensures practice standards that are compliant with the standards established by the Saskatchewan Society of Occupational Therapists (SSOT). "Preference for this position will be given to HSAS members in accordance with the terms and conditions of the SAHO/HSAS Collective Agreement" In accordance with the mission, vision, and values of the SHA, the incumbent is responsible for a clinical caseload and provides direct care to clients. The Occupational Therapist is required to provide appropriate assessment and treatment interventions to clients referred for occupational therapy service. This position reports directly to the Regional Manager of Therapy Services.
